DealNews Beefs Up Gaming Deals

Submitted by on December 12, 2008 – 11:42 pmNo Comment

Is it me or are the game deals kicking into high gear at a wide variety of retailers? Normally I’d suggest CheapAssGamer as the place to hit for finding out about these deals but this week I’ve noticed that one of my longtime favorite sites for deals on tech and other goods, DealNews, has really beefed up its coverage of gaming-related reporting.

I’ve used DealNews for years now to browse for tech goodies and the quality of their writing is quite good paired with a sense of history as well as the writers ability — likely backed by a deep database of sales data — to compare across stores. I’m happy my requests in their annual surveys to beef up gaming values have been heard.

We’re all looking to save a few bucks around the holidays — especially this year — so give them a look and reap the rewards!
